What is Where's Lulu?
Where’s Lulu is the hip, accessible guide to places and services. Providing information on everything from menu readability to bathroom accessibility, Where’s Lulu helps you decide where to go and what to do.
-
Where does the name Where’s Lulu come from?
Lulu was Where’s Lulu co-founder Caitlin’s nickname and stage name when she was in the electroclash band Polkadot Chokealot.
-
How was Where’s Lulu born?
Best friends Caitlin “Lulu” Wood and Toshio Meronek founded Where’s Lulu way back in 2007, when you either had to hear about accessibility through word-of-mouth or call a place ahead of time (while often getting the wrong information). Finally there’s a trusted, reliable place online to find out for yourself.
-
Who uses Where’s Lulu?
Anyone who goes out, eats, drinks, shops, and travels, and wants to learn about the accessibility of places and services.
